Applicants

Applications via the Directorate-General of Higher Education - DGES.

To apply under this regime, students must cumulatively fulfil the following requirements:

a) Hold a secondary education certificate or legal equivalent qualifications completed up to and including the academic year 2023-2024;

b) Provide proof of their ability to attend higher education;

c) Not being covered by the international student status regulated by Decree-Law No. 36/2014, of 10th March, amended and republished by Decree-law (Decree-Law No. 62/2018, of 6th August (legislation only available in Portuguese))


In order to apply for each institution/course pairing, the student must cumulatively fulfil the following requirements:

a) Having done the entrance examinations required for that institution/cycle of studies pairing;

b) Having obtained at least the minimum grade in each of the required entrance examinations for that institution/cycle of studies pairing as set out by the legal and statutorily competent body of the higher education institution in accordance with article 25 of Decree-law no. 296-A/98, of 25th September, as currently worded;

c) Having fulfilled the admission pre-requirements, if any, established for that institution/cycle of studies pairing;

d) Having obtained at least the established minimum in their application grade for that institution/cycle of studies pairing as set out by the legal and statutorily competent body of the higher education institution in accordance with article 25 of Decree-law no. 296-A/98, of 25th September, as currently worded.

For any additional information please see Ministerial Order no. 119/2024, of 27th March - Regulation on the national competition for access and admission to public higher education regarding enrolment and registration in the academic year of 2024/2025.

Cycle of Studies Entrance examinations (2024/2025)
Bachelor in Mining and Geo-Environmental Engineering One of the following sets:
02 Biology and Geology
19 Mathematics A
or
07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Bioengineering One of the following sets:
02 Biology and Geology
19 Mathematics A
or
07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Aerospace Engineering 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Civil Engineering 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Environmental Engineering One of the following sets:
02 Biology and Geology
19 Mathematics A
or
07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Electrical and Computers Engineering 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Engineering and Industrial Management 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Informatics and Computing Engineering One of the following sets:
07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
or
18 Portuguese
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Mechanical Engineering 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Materials Engineering 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A
Bachelor in Chemical Engineering 07 Physics and Chemistry
19 Mathematics A

Prerequisites

FEUP has no pre-requirements for access to its cycles of studies.
